OBJECTIVES AND ACTIVITIES

Objectives and aims

The advancement of health (including the relief of sickness) for the public benefit, in particular, but not limited to: i) providing support to persons living with dementia, their families and carers, including by providing advice and support; ii) making the views and experiences of persons living with dementia known to health and social care providers; iii) providing information about dementia and other related problems arising from ageing, illness or disease.

Reserves policy

The charity's free reserves, excluding fixed assets, at the year end were £84,344.

It is our aim to maintain a reserve of sufficient funds to enable DFK to exist for a period not less than three months and no more than 6 months (between £29,500 and £59,000 based on budgeted 2022/2023 expenditure), to enable the development of alternative funding streams.

The treasurer will report to the Board of Trustees if any time that he considers the level of reserves needs to be adjusted to meet this policy.

Rationale

The policy is designed to meet the following objectives:

-To provide continuity of activities in the event of a large variation in income (e.g. a large funder pulling out unexpectedly). -To deal with emergencies (e.g. a major unexpected repair).

1. ACCOUNTING POLICIES

Basis of preparing the financial statements

The trustees have taken advantage of section 133 of The Charities Act 2011 and have prepared the accounts on a receipts and payments basis.

There has been no change to the accounting policies since last year.

No changes have been made to the accounts for previous years.

Income

All income is recognised in the Statement of Financial Activities once the charity has entitlement to the funds, it is probable that the income will be received and the amount can be measured reliably.

Expenditure

Liabilities are recognised as expenditure as soon as there is a legal or constructive obligation committing the charity to that expenditure, it is probable that a transfer of economic benefits will be required in settlement and the amount of the obligation can be measured reliably. Expenditure is accounted for on an accruals basis and has been classified under headings that aggregate all cost related to the category. Where costs cannot be directly attributed to particular headings they have been allocated to activities on a basis consistent with the use of resources.

Taxation

As a charity the organisation benefits from rates relief and is generally exempt from income tax and capital gains tax but not from VAT. Irrecoverable VAT is included in the cost of those items to which it relates.

Fund accounting

Unrestricted funds are available for use at the discretion of the trustees in furtherance of the general objectives of the charity.

Restricted funds are subjected to restrictions on their expenditure imposed by the donor or through the terms of an appeal.

Further explanation of the nature and purpose of each fund is included in the notes to the financial statements.

Hire purchase and leasing commitments

Rentals paid under operating leases are charged to the Statement of Financial Activities on a straight line basis over the period of the lease.
